Abstract
Conjugated donor–acceptor compounds are investigated by electronic absorption and Raman spectroscopy with and without the electric field of a nonconjugated positive charge. The shifts observed can be rationalized by considering these compounds as unsymmetrical cyanine dyes. The cyanine model allows to rationalize the observation that the vibrational and optical absorption energy are linked to each other. This model can also be applied to the visual chromophore inside the protein pocket which is placed in the unsymmetric electrostatic field of the surrounding charged amino acids.
